About the role

As a new graduate Occupational Therapist, you’ll work alongside experienced clinicians in a supportive multidisciplinary team, delivering evidence-based therapy that helps children and adults achieve their goals, build independence and improve quality of life.

With a structured 3-month onboarding program, weekly supervision, peer mentoring and ongoing professional development, you’ll have the support to grow your skills and confidence from day one.
